Abstract
During the solidification of peritectic steels (PS), the peritectic reaction causes volume contraction which is associated with surface longitudinal cracks. Therefore much research has been focused on deceasing the heat transfer properties of PS mould flux. In this work Co2O3 was successfully added to PS mould flux and the optimal content was found to be 2·0 wt-% and that Co doping could decrease the heat flux density of the flux. The structures, composition and colour properties of the samples were characterised by SEM, EDS, EPMA, XRD and CIE.
